| import subprocess
|
| import sys
|
| import os
|
|
|
| def run_script(script_path, args=None):
|
| """
|
| Run a Python script using subprocess with optional arguments and handle errors.
|
| Returns True if successful, False otherwise.
|
| """
|
| if not os.path.isfile(script_path):
|
| print(f"Script not found: {script_path}")
|
| return False
|
|
|
| try:
|
| command = [sys.executable, script_path]
|
| if args:
|
| command.extend(args)
|
| result = subprocess.run(
|
| command,
|
| check=True,
|
| text=True,
|
| capture_output=True
|
| )
|
| print(f"Successfully executed {script_path}")
|
| print(result.stdout)
|
| return True
|
| except subprocess.CalledProcessError as e:
|
| print(f"Error executing {script_path}:")
|
| print(e.stderr)
|
| return False
|
| except Exception as e:
|
| print(f"Unexpected error executing {script_path}: {str(e)}")
|
| return False
